2.5. Gas list by item number
item 1 :gas instance: (read only)
read G1(cr) or *[aa]G1(cr)
Sample reply: 0(cr)>
This is the gas record number and the value that has been set using the sensor “s 6”
command to activate this particular record. This can be from 0 – 9.
item 2:FS flow:
read G2(cr) or *[aa]G2(cr)
Sample reply: 400.00(cr)>
write G2=500(cr) or *[aa]G2=500(cr)
This is the full scale flow rate for the instrument in the engineering units listed by the
G7 command. Other gas records may be present in the same instrument with differing
full scale values.
item 3: gas z factor:
read G3(cr) or *[aa]G3(cr)
Sample reply: 1.00(cr)>
write G3=1.1(cr) or *[aa]G3=1.1(cr)
This is a value that is used to correct for the differing specific gravity dependent sensor
sensitivities for different gases. This will be 1.00 for Air or Nitrogen but it will vary
when the flow instrument is calibrated for gases with densities that are significantly
different than air. This value will be listed for each gas in the gas conversion factor
table for this instrument.
